In a press conference against Levante, the head coach answered a series of questions about the team. The first is the competition for the team's front. Regarding the performance of Correa and Cunha, whether it has increased the intensity of competition in the team's forward line, Simeone said:

"We're pursuing the same football philosophy and the pitch is where the road is opened. We are delighted with the return of Griezmann, who will be training with the team on Thursday and preparing for the match against Osasuna. Cunha and Correa have performed very well lately, and we also have Suarez and Felix in our squad, and the result of this kind of intra-team competition will definitely benefit the team in the end. ”

Although Levante is now in relegation zone, atletico has always been in trouble in recent years, with the manager saying:

"Now is not a time for us to relax, the team has to continue the path against Getafe. Regardless of la Liga record, Levante is an attacking team that always creates scoring opportunities, and the team has to be very focused when dealing with these opportunities, they are fast and play well after half-time. ”

The reporter asked Simeone what his plan was, and the head coach said:

"We played in the same routine for many years, but every year it was different, after eliminating Liverpool we went through the COVID-19 epidemic and everyone felt that we were out of the champions league because we were far from the top four and there were only 11 rounds left. The team continued the 442 tactic, we won 8 games, drew 3 games, and the team's morale can be seen through the performance on the pitch. Last season we started with a 442 but we saw the team need to change and the 352 tactics we used after that were coherent and the team carried it out well. I take responsibility for a series of results this season, but I will keep changing to seek to make the team better, now let's see if I choose the right path. ”
